First, a note that may help Nathanael in handling the containers:
=====
The "docker-compose" thing is effectively the same as [1]:
```
(host)$ docker run -dt --name postgres chbrandt/dachs:postgres
(host)$ docker run -dt --name dachs --link postgres -p 80:80
chbrandt/dachs:server
```
(where we don't see postgres' port (5432) being explicitly linked but
`docker --link` is taking care of that).
Docker-compose is just wrapping those two lines.
Working with each container/server separately may give us more flexibility:
it is the same as working with two different server/machines.
On the other hand, I also provide a "all-in-one" container where DaCHS and
PostgreSQL are put together -- like most of the DaCHS setups out there (I
guess). Such image can be run through:
```
(host)$ docker run -it -p 80:80 chbrandt/dachs:latest
```

Second, an observation that hopefully will help Markus (cause I could not
so far):
=====
When I run the DaCHS and PostgreSQL (the 'release' version) in the same box
(my "all-in-one" container) everything works just fine.
But when I have them in different containers (also the 'release' version),
using the pair of lines written above, `gavo import <bla.rd>` will crash
with:
```
Create index Primary key on threehsp.main
Create index main_q3c_main
*X*X* Uncaught exception at toplevel
*** Error: Oops. Unhandled exception ProgrammingError.
Exception payload: function q3c_ang2ipix(double precision, double
precision) does not exist LINE 2: q3c_ang2ipix(ra, dec)
^
HINT: No function matches the given name and argument types. You
might need to add explicit type casts.
```
